The second of the two parts of the case for the development and use of Balanced Scorecard (BSC) in the USA Mobil Marketing and Processing Division. This case describes the BSC completed, and how it was related to the BBB of independent business units and internal organization of the service. BSC also describes the relationship to compensation managers through a new variable-pay plan. Concludes with managers thinking about how they use the BSC in their reviews of management. Focuses on the administrative processes associated with the BSC. Can be taught with Mobil USM & R (B): New England Sales and distribution, (C): Lubricants Business Unit, and (D): Gasoline marketing that describe the development and use of BSCs in two independent business units and one staff department.
